Anambra 2021: Andy Uba Wins APC Primaries

Senator Andy Uba has clinched APC governorship ticket for Anambra 2021.

Andy Uba won the All Progressives Congress (APC) primary election for Anambra 2021 governorship election held on Sunday.

The former 17 days governor of Anambra State polled 230,201 votes out of 348,490 vote cast.

The Chairman of party’s primary election committee, Dapo Abiodun of Ogun State while declaring Uba winner of the direct primary urged APC members to unite ahead of November 6 poll.

Final result of Anambra APC 2021 governorship primaries

Number of accredited voters – 348,490

Total valid votes – 348,490

Total invalid votes – Nil

Method of voting – option A4

1. Azuka Okwuosa – 17,159 votes
2. Johnbosco Onunkwo – 28,746 votes
3. Paul Orajiaka – 4,248 votes
4. Ben Etiaba – 4,244 votes
5. Conel Onyejegbu – 3,414 votes
6. Maxwell Okoye – 2,540 votes
7. Andy Uba MFR – 230,201 votes
8. Chido Nwankwo – 21,281 votes
9. George Moghalu – 18,596 votes
10. Amobi Nwokafor – 3,335 votes
11. Ikeobasi Mokelu – 3,727 votes
12. Edozie Mmadụ – 3,626 votes
13. Hygers Ifeanyi – 1,466 votes
14. Godwin Okonkwo – 5,907 votes
